|
@ -95,7 +95,6 @@ public class IcMoveInRecordController { |
|
|
formDTO.setIsPage(false); |
|
|
formDTO.setIsPage(false); |
|
|
ExcelWriter excelWriter = null; |
|
|
ExcelWriter excelWriter = null; |
|
|
formDTO.setPageSize(NumConstant.TEN_THOUSAND); |
|
|
formDTO.setPageSize(NumConstant.TEN_THOUSAND); |
|
|
int pageNo = NumConstant.ONE; |
|
|
|
|
|
try { |
|
|
try { |
|
|
String fileName = "迁入管理" + DateUtils.format(new Date()) + ".xlsx"; |
|
|
String fileName = "迁入管理" + DateUtils.format(new Date()) + ".xlsx"; |
|
|
excelWriter = EasyExcel.write(ExcelUtils.getOutputStreamForExcel(fileName, response), IcMoveInRecordExcel.class).build(); |
|
|
excelWriter = EasyExcel.write(ExcelUtils.getOutputStreamForExcel(fileName, response), IcMoveInRecordExcel.class).build(); |
|
@ -105,7 +104,7 @@ public class IcMoveInRecordController { |
|
|
do { |
|
|
do { |
|
|
data = icMoveInRecordService.list(formDTO); |
|
|
data = icMoveInRecordService.list(formDTO); |
|
|
list = ConvertUtils.sourceToTarget(data.getList(), IcMoveInRecordExcel.class); |
|
|
list = ConvertUtils.sourceToTarget(data.getList(), IcMoveInRecordExcel.class); |
|
|
formDTO.setPageNo(++pageNo); |
|
|
formDTO.setPageNo(formDTO.getPageNo() + NumConstant.ONE); |
|
|
excelWriter.write(list, writeSheet); |
|
|
excelWriter.write(list, writeSheet); |
|
|
} while (CollectionUtils.isNotEmpty(list) && list.size() == formDTO.getPageSize()); |
|
|
} while (CollectionUtils.isNotEmpty(list) && list.size() == formDTO.getPageSize()); |
|
|
} catch (Exception e) { |
|
|
} catch (Exception e) { |
|
@ -125,5 +124,4 @@ public class IcMoveInRecordController { |
|
|
} |
|
|
} |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
} |
|
|
} |
|
|